Acer palmatum Yuki yama is a extremely slow growing dwarf maple. Yuki yama means ‘Snow on the Mountain’ in Japanese.
Acer palmatum Yuki yama is a very rare dwarf maple with light green, pink and white variegation in the spring. As the leaves mature the white and green variegation becomes dominate. Yuki yama was most likely was a chance seedling from Mikawa yatsubusa.
Yuki yama should be grown in a small container and kept on the dry side with no direct sunlight. A patio or deck with indirect light is best for this little cutie. I think this maple could live in its 5-6″ container for at least 2 or more years. The new growth is primarily light green, pink and white. Some leaves will be white, some variegated with green and some will remain green. The leaves are small – about 1/2 inch, as is the overall structure of this little gem. Fall color shows hints of crimson.
Estimated new growth is 1-2″ per year. Yuki yama in currently grown in pint size containers called Welch pots. Slow growing maples require less water than fast growing ones. When you plant a slow growing dwarf cultivar in a container please remember to not oversize the container for the size of the root ball and use less water than you normally would.
